Sourcing guidance for Winter Hats And Gloves

How to choose the right materials for winter hats and gloves based on usage scenarios?

For casual retail, prioritize acrylic or wool blends for their softness and cost-effectiveness. For outdoor sports or workwear, select high-performance synthetic fibers like Thinsulate™ insulation or merino wool which offer superior moisture-wicking and thermal retention. Ensure gloves for professional use include reinforced palms (PU or leather) and touchscreen-compatible fingertips to meet modern consumer demands.

What are the key compliance standards and certifications for winter accessories?

Buyers must ensure products comply with OEKO-TEX® Standard 100 to guarantee the absence of harmful substances. For the US market, products must meet CPSIA requirements (especially for children's items), while the EU market requires REACH regulation compliance. If claiming 'organic' or 'recycled' status, verify GOTS (Global Organic Textile Standard) or GRS (Global Recycled Standard) certifications.

How can I evaluate the technical quality and durability of these products?

Request pilling resistance tests (ISO 12945-2) and colorfastness to washing reports to ensure longevity. For gloves, check the seam strength and elasticity recovery of the cuffs. For waterproof winter gloves, verify the water column rating (e.g., 5,000mm - 10,000mm) and the presence of a breathable TPU membrane to prevent internal moisture buildup.

What customization options should I look for to enhance brand value?

Look for suppliers offering OEM/ODM services including jacquard weaving, 3D embroidery, leather patches, and custom woven labels. High-end buyers should inquire about custom packaging (eco-friendly polybags or branded boxes) and private labeling to differentiate their products in a competitive B2B market.

Cross-Border Purchasing Considerations for Winter Accessories

What are the common risks when sourcing winter hats and gloves internationally?

The primary risks include seasonal lead-time delays and material substitution. Since these are seasonal goods, a delay of 2-3 weeks can result in missed peak sales. Always include a penalty clause for late delivery in your contract. To prevent 'quality fade,' request a pre-shipment inspection (PSI) by a third party to verify that the material composition matches the approved sample.

How should I negotiate with suppliers on Made-in-China.com for bulk orders?

Focus on tiered pricing based on volume; typically, a 10-20% discount is achievable for orders exceeding 5,000 sets. Negotiate payment terms such as 30% deposit and 70% against the Bill of Lading (B/L). For long-term partnerships, ask for free sample development for the next season's designs as a value-added service.

What are the best shipping strategies for these lightweight but high-volume products?

Winter hats and gloves are relatively lightweight but can be bulky. Use vacuum packaging to reduce the volume by up to 40%, significantly lowering ocean freight or air freight costs. For urgent mid-season restocks, consider LCL (Less than Container Load) shipping or sea-to-air multimodal transport to balance cost and speed.
